Sales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Nebraska

Nebraska's sales job market spans agricultural technology firms in Omaha and Lincoln, financial services companies, and healthcare organizations across the state. Employers such as Sandhills Global, Cabela's parent company Bass Pro Shops, and TD Ameritrade's Omaha operations have historically sponsored international workers for sales roles requiring specialized industry knowledge.

Sales Jobs in Nebraska: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ies in Nebraska sponsor visas for sales roles?

Omaha-based employers in financial services, agribusiness technology, and insurance have the strongest track record of sponsoring international sales professionals. Companies including Sandhills Global, Mutual of Omaha, and technology firms clustered around the Aksarben Village corridor have filed Labor Condition Applications for sales positions. Large national employers with Nebraska operations, such as Union Pacific and Berkshire Hathaway subsidiaries, also sponsor internationally for specialized sales roles.

Which visa types are most common for sales jobs in Nebraska?

The H-1B is the primary visa category for sales professionals in Nebraska, typically covering roles like enterprise account executive, business development manager, or sales engineer where a bachelor's degree in a specific field is a genuine requirement. The TN visa is an option for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ying sales-adjacent roles. The L-1B supports intracompany transfers moving into sales positions requiring specialized product or market knowledge.

Which cities in Nebraska have the most sales visa sponsorship jobs?

Omaha accounts for the majority of sponsored sales positions in Nebraska, driven by its concentration of financial services, insurance, and technology employers. Lincoln, home to the University of Nebraska and a growing startup ecosystem, offers sales opportunities in software and agriculture-related industries. Smaller markets like Grand Island and Kearney have limited sponsorship activity but occasionally post roles tied to manufacturing or distribution sales.

Are there any Nebraska-specific considerations for international sales professionals seeking sponsorship?

Sales roles in Nebraska must qualify as specialty occupations to support H-1B sponsorship, meaning the position typically needs to require a bachelor's degree in a specific discipline, not just any field. Nebraska's agribusiness and insurance sectors often prefer candidates with industry-specific credentials alongside sales experience. The University of Nebraska at Omaha and University of Nebraska-Lincoln produce international graduates who enter local sales pipelines through OPT before transitioning to employer-sponsored status.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ored sales jobs in Nebraska?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
